#cfe004 - Bitter Lemon Hex Color Code

#CFE004 (Bitter Lemon) - RGB 207, 224, 4 Color Information

#cfe004 Conversion Table

HEX Triplet CF, E0, 04
RGB Decimal 207, 224, 4
RGB Octal 317, 340, 4
RGB Percent 81.2%, 87.8%, 1.6%
RGB Binary 11001111, 11100000, 100
CMY 0.188, 0.122, 0.984
CMYK 8, 0, 98, 12

#cfe004 - RGB(207, 224, 4) - Bitter Lemon Color FAQ

What is the color code for Bitter Lemon?

Hex color code for Bitter Lemon color is #cfe004. RGB color code for bitter lemon color is rgb(207, 224, 4).

What is the RGB value of #cfe004?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#cfe004 is rgb(207, 224, 4).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'207' indicates the intensity of the red component, '224' represents the green component's intensity, and '4'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#cfe004.
